Produktspezifikationen

Marke: AG Neovo
Kategorie: Monitor
Modell: X-15
Touchscreen: Nein
Bildschirmdiagonale: 15 "
Eingebaute Lautsprecher: Nein
Integrierte Kamera: Nein
Produktfarbe: Schwarz
Reaktionszeit: 4 ms
Kontrastverhältnis: 3000:1
Bildwinkel, horizontal: 140 °
Bildwinkel, vertikal: 125 °
Gewicht (ohne Ständer): 4800 g
Breite (ohne Standfuß): 380 mm
Tiefe (ohne Standfuß): 155 mm
Höhe (ohne Standfuß): 359 mm
Panel-Montage-Schnittstelle: 100 x 100 mm
Kabelsperre-Slot: Ja
Slot-Typ Kabelsperre: Kensington
Anzahl VGA (D-Sub) Anschlüsse: 1
Anzahl DVI-D-Anschlüsse: 1
Anzahl S-Video-Eingänge: 1
Helligkeit (typisch): 320 cd/m²
TV Tuner integriert: Nein
Display-Auflösung: 1024 x 768 Pixel
